Moving the monorepo to npm Trusted Publishing. See:

This does not make the Canary release process work, it's currently broken due to not using trusted publishing. I want to test if this works out first, before making the modifications to the canary release workflow.

What I did

On npmjs.com, I enabled Trusted Publishing for all the 43 packages in the monorepo.

.github/workflows/publish.yml (1)

108-111: Publishing will fail without npm credentials

We removed YARN_NPM_AUTH_TOKEN, but the workflow still needs credentials for yarn release:publish. There’s no replacement (no id-token: write permission or other auth config), so the publish step will now hit the registry unauthenticated and error out. Please either keep the token flow or add the required trusted-publishing setup (grant id-token: write, configure npm for OIDC, etc.) before merging.
